A transmission electron microscopic (TEM) study was conducted on dental pulp obtained from patients under acupuncture or infiltration local analgesia. It was difficult to differentiate lymphatic circulation in the dental pulp that received infiltration anesthesia, because the vessels were constricted, congested, and showed stasis and thrombosis. On the other hand, the dental pulp that received acupuncture showed normal arterioles, capillaries, and venules, as well as some lymph capillaries and small efferent lymphatic vessels that measured about 8 microns and 100 microns in diameter, respectively. The lymphatic endothelial walls had many intercellular gaps, an imperfect basal lamina, and a few discontinuous pericytes. Between the openings in the lymphatic vessels, there were bundles of junctional filaments extending towards the dental pulp connective tissue. Therefore, the lymphatic system, which contains mainly B-3-alpha capillaries, is a leaky tissue for regulating fluid in the dental pulp.

Massage of the foot in men and the hindpaw in dogs was performed by applying external pressures of 70-100 mmHg for a period of one, three, five, and ten minutes with a frequency of 25 strokes per minute. This protocol was performed on individuals without edema, on dogs with experimental lymphedema and men with post-thrombotic venous edema. After ten minutes of forceful massage, focal damage of lymphatics was present. In a group of dogs with lymphedema and men with post-thrombotic venous edema, the alteration of lymphatics was greater than in normal individuals and evident only after 3 to 5 minutes of massage. At first, the forceful massage affected the endothelial lining of the initial lymphatics. Alterations of lymphatic collectors were visible later. The fluid in lymphedema was translocated by massage using high pressure from the interstitium into the lumen of lymphatics by means of the open junctions and by artificial cracks that develop from injury to the lymphatic wall. Vigorous massage in lymphedema also produces loosening of subcutaneous connective tissue, formation of large tissue channels and release of lipid droplets that enter the lymphatics. By this mechanism, massage helps reduce the amount of fat cells in the lymphedematous leg.

Heat-clearing and hemostatic drugs were effective in treating chyluria. In order to explore the curative mechanism, a group of 10 in-patients with chyluria were chosen and treated with heat-clearing and hemostatic drugs for 45 days. Some pre- and post-treatment skin from dorsum pedis of the patients were taken off and observed under electron microscope. It showed that the walls of lymphatic capillaries were seriously damaged before treatment and rehabilitated wall after treatment. The pinocytotic vesicles were packed tightly in the endothelial cells of capillaries before treatment and their number was decreased remarkably after treatment; the mast cells were rare in number and abnormal as spindle shape before treatment and they increased in number and became round or oval in shape, the nucleus became large, the granules they contained became more in number and larger in size after treatment, lymph edema was noticed before treatment and it disappeared after treatment. The result showed that the extensive lesion of lymphangial walls is the pathogenesis of chyluria, while the rehabilitation of them is the curative mechanism. It seems that in the process of rehabilitation the mast cells act took the role of "soldier-engineer".

The effects of subcutaneous injections of the adjuvant DEAE-dextran and, or killed Staphylococcus aureus on the structure of the lymph pathways of popliteal lymph nodes in sheep were examined using light and electron microscopy and Microfil casts. Dextran with or without killed S aureus caused significant changes in the lymph pathways both within the node and outside it. However, killed S aureus alone did not. The changes included anastomoses among afferent lymph vessels and between afferent and efferent lymph vessels; proliferation of vessels around the node; joining of parts of the capsule and trabeculae to adjacent parenchyma with loss of parts of the subcapsular and trabecular sinuses; enlargement of medullary sinuses; and reduction of the number of reticular processes in sinuses throughout the node. These changes were accompanied by a reduced ability of the node to filter chicken red blood cells labelled with chromium-51 which were injected into an afferent lymph vessel.
